Q: Is 942,774 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 942,774 is a composite number.

Why is 942,774 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 942,774 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 7 14 21 42 22,447 44,894 67,341 134,682 157,129 314,258 471,387 and 942,774, with no remainder.

Since 942,774 cannot be divided by just 1 and 942,774, it is a composite number.
